Quote:
Originally Posted by badboa
The best results I have had with retained eyecaps is to just wait for the next shed and then work on the eyecap at that time. It is much easier to get it off then. Doing it when it has dried on runs the risk of damaging the tissues around the eyeball and possibly getting an infection. Tape will definitely work at that time with ease. Tweezers are tough when the snake is trying to jerk away from you and you could easily punture the eye.
I once did puncture an eye with tweezers. I've never used tweezers since.

After the eyecap is soaked for an hour or two, I put my thumb flat on the eye and wipe from front to back. The ridges of the thumbprint usually provide enough friction to lift the eyecap up after a few wipes.

I also tend to leave eyecaps that have dried on and have never seen a problem result.
